Sunroom window installation services involve adding or replacing windows in a dedicated sunroom or enclosed porch area. This process typically includes selecting the right window styles, ensuring proper framing, and sealing the installation to prevent drafts and leaks. The goal is to create a bright, inviting space that seamlessly connects the indoors with the outdoors, allowing natural light to fill the area while maintaining comfort and energy efficiency. Skilled contractors focus on precise measurements and quality materials to ensure the new windows enhance both the appearance and functionality of the sunroom.

Many homeowners turn to sunroom window installation to address common issues such as draftiness, poor insulation, or outdated window designs that limit natural light. Replacing old, inefficient windows can improve energy efficiency, reducing heating and cooling costs. Additionally, new windows can help eliminate problems like condensation, noise infiltration, or difficulty opening and closing existing windows. These upgrades often transform a neglected or underused space into a comfortable, year-round living area that can be enjoyed in every season.

The overview below groups typical Sunroom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hampton, NH.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or window replacements or repairs typ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like replacing a single window or fixing minor frame issues. Larger or more complex repairs can push costs higher but remain less common.

Partial Installations - Installing a few new windows or upgrading existing ones generally ranges from $1,200 to $3,500. Most projects on this scale are straightforward and fall within this middle band, with fewer jobs reaching the higher end for custom or premium window options.

Full Sunroom Conversion - Converting an entire sunroom or adding multiple windows usually costs between $5,000 and $15,000. These larger projects are less frequent and often involve more extensive work, such as framing and finishing, which can increase costs further.

Custom or Complex Projects - Highly customized sunroom installations or large-scale additions can exceed $20,000, depending on design and materials. While less common, local contractors can handle these projects, with prices varying based on scope and complexity.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of adding a sunroom to my home? A sunroom can enhance your living space by providing a bright, comfortable area to enjoy natural light and outdoor views while staying protected from the elements.

How do I choose the right windows for my sunroom? Local contractors can help select windows that suit your style, climate, and energy efficiency preferences to ensure optimal performance and appearance.

What materials are commonly used for sunroom window installations? Common options include vinyl, aluminum, and wood, each offering different durability, maintenance, and aesthetic qualities to match your home's design.

Can existing windows be replaced with new sunroom windows? Yes, experienced service providers can handle window replacements, ensuring proper installation and integration with your sunroom structure.

What should I consider when planning a sunroom window installation? Factors such as sunlight exposure, ventilation, insulation, and style should be discussed with local contractors to achieve the desired functionality and look.
